BREVARD COUNTY, Fla. – This week the SPCA of Brevard will head to Louisiana to rescue 70 pets from kill shelters and bringing them back to Central Florida to find forever homes.Hurricane Laura made landfall last week along Louisiana’s coast leaving destruction in its wake.
According to the SPCA, dogs and cats have started arriving at rural shelters near Lafayette, Louisiana. These pets could have been lost in the storm or are from families who lost their homes during Laura.The nonprofit said in order for underfunded shelters to make space for new arrivals, animals that had already been there could be euthanized.
